A lot of confusion seems to come from our gallery software. As many know, it's not the easiest to work with, so we've created a "how-to" upload photos guide. The most important thing you do when you upload a photo to the TWF galleries is select the proper category.
Each photo should be categorized so the galleries are not just one big gallery with all sorts of random images. This way, if you are looking for a photo, it will be easier to find. Just like a library categorizes their books, we categorize our images. It's much easier to find a photo in a photo album than in a shoebox!
Categorizing your uploaded images is not an exact science. Most images could be appropriately selected in several categories. Just choose the category that best reflects the image you're uploading.

STEP ONE
Access the Photo Gallery (You must be logged in): HERE (http://www.twowheelforum.com/photopost/)
Or, go directly to the photo upload page: HERE (http://www.twowheelforum.com/photopost/uploadphoto.php).
STEP TWO
In the upper right corner of the gallery (after you've logged in) you should see this:
http://www.twowheelforum.com/images/galleryhowto/menu.jpg
Click on "Upload Photos" to access the next screen.
STEP THREE
You are now presented with a new screen where you can 1) select your image category, and 2) browse to the location of your image(s) on your computer to upload.
http://www.twowheelforum.com/images/galleryhowto/gallery1.jpg
The gallery defaults to the category shown above, "** Click here to choose a category or your photos will be DELETED!" This is the default category and you should NOT leave it set to this. The purpose of doing this is to draw attention to this area and force you to select the proper category. Otherwise, the gallery is unorganized!
STEP FOUR
All you have to do is click the down arrow:
http://www.twowheelforum.com/images/galleryhowto/gallery2.jpg
The above image shows you what happens when you click the down arrow. All of the available photo categories now appear! Scroll down and select the one that best fits the image(s) you're uploading. If you have several different categories, you may have to repeat the process with each "batch".
That's it!
